## Millbranch Environments — SQL Lint Rules

Support folks: if a customer migration fails validation, it's usually the SQL linter rejecting lowercase keywords or missing semicolons. Each environment runs the same linter but with different strictness. Check which environment the customer targeted before escalating. The current per-environment settings are listed below.

config for tagaf-bawif:
[norok]
host = norok.ordinworks.local
user = norok_svc
database = norok_prod

## Snapshot Testing for Plugin Components

Plugins for the Veltrix panel framework must pass snapshot tests before listing. Run the harness with --update only when a visual change is intentional, and commit the regenerated snapshots alongside your change. The harness records render metadata for diff review in a shared results store, which it reaches via the connection string below.

warehouse DSN: cockroachdb://holvan_svc:viOKuRy@db-3e1a.plorvaforge.corp:5432/istius

It wakes at 01:15 local time, enumerates pending partitions, and dispatches backfill jobs in priority order. If a run fails, it retries twice before paging the on-call; do not manually requeue partitions while a retry window is open, as this causes duplicate writes. Logs land in the standard aggregator under the nightscale namespace. Before troubleshooting anything, confirm the service is running with the expected settings. The current configuration values are shown below.

deployment values, hadug-tagag:
[ruswyn]
port = 9300
team = sildor
host = ruswyn.paliqtech.internal
region = east-2
access_code = ac_dccf87
timeout_ms = 5000

## Building Access — Spares Room (Hullbrook Annex)

Contractors: the spare hardware room is down the east corridor on the ground floor, third door on the left. Sign in at the front desk first and grab a visitor lanyard. Anything you take out, jot it in the blue logbook — yes, even the little stuff. The door self-locks, so don't wedge it. To get in, punch in the code below.

staff pass of hagug-taguf = bdg-HJ-9